Description
Queen's Cottage, built around 1840, is similar in style to the adjacent Prince's Cottage. The building is constructed of stone and features a Welsh slated roof with two box dormers. It has two storeys and attics, with sash windows and a later addition of a canted bay window on the ground floor. The shallow porch is supported by Ionic columns. Queen's Cottage, along with Nos 6 to 10, forms a group with Eastgate House, Derngate.
